Choosing the Right Sneakers for Your Jorts
The key to successful jorts with sneakers combinations starts with understanding proportion and silhouette. Classic white sneakers remain the gold standard for versatility—they complement virtually any jorts style while providing a clean, fresh contrast that prevents the overall look from feeling too casual or sloppy.
Low-profile sneakers create a streamlined effect that elongates your legs, particularly effective when paired with shorter jorts. This combination works especially well for those wanting to emphasize height or create a more refined silhouette. Consider minimalist designs without excessive bulk—think classic canvas styles, simple leather sneakers, or modern athletic-inspired designs with clean lines.
High-top sneakers offer a different aesthetic altogether. They create a natural break point that can balance longer jorts or add visual interest to simpler outfits. This style works particularly well for those wanting to add an edgy, urban element to their look. High-tops pair beautifully with both fitted and relaxed jorts, offering versatility across different body types and style preferences.
Color Coordination Strategies
Neutral color schemes provide the most foolproof approach to jorts with sneakers styling. White, black, gray, or navy sneakers create a solid foundation that allows your jorts to remain the focal point. This approach works especially well when your jorts feature distinctive washes, distressing, or unique details that deserve attention.
Monochromatic combinations create sophisticated, intentional looks. Black sneakers with black jorts offer a sleek, modern aesthetic, while white-on-white combinations feel fresh and summery. This strategy emphasizes silhouette and texture rather than relying on color contrast for visual interest.
For those embracing bolder style, consider complementary color relationships. Light wash jorts pair beautifully with rich, saturated sneaker colors—think burgundy, forest green, or deep blue. Darker jorts provide an excellent canvas for lighter, more vibrant sneaker choices. The key is maintaining some degree of visual harmony rather than creating competing focal points.
Jorts Length and Sneaker Height Harmony
The relationship between jorts length and sneaker height significantly impacts overall proportions. Shorter jorts (ending mid-thigh or slightly above) pair beautifully with both low and high-top sneakers, offering maximum versatility. This length creates a natural leg-lengthening effect that works across different body types.
Mid-length jorts (ending just above the knee) benefit from careful sneaker selection. Low-profile sneakers help maintain visual balance and prevent the outfit from feeling bottom-heavy. If you prefer high-tops with this length, ensure they're not excessively bulky to avoid overwhelming your proportions.
Longer jorts styles require thoughtful sneaker pairing to maintain visual harmony. Low-profile sneakers typically work best, creating a clean line that extends your silhouette. This combination emphasizes the casual comfort while preventing the overall look from feeling heavy or unbalanced.

Technical Considerations for Optimal Fit
Understanding how different jorts cuts interact with sneaker styles helps create flattering combinations. Fitted jorts work beautifully with bulkier sneakers, creating visual balance through contrast. Relaxed or loose-fitting jorts pair better with streamlined sneakers to maintain proportional harmony.
Rise height significantly impacts the overall silhouette. High-rise jorts create a vintage-inspired look that pairs beautifully with retro sneaker styles. Mid-rise options offer maximum versatility, while low-rise styles work best with minimalist, contemporary sneakers to maintain modern appeal.
Consider how ankle exposure affects your overall proportions. Jorts that fall several inches above your ankle create space for sneakers to stand out without visual competition. This approach works particularly well with distinctive sneaker designs that deserve attention.
